Zumbo: Macarons

Synopsis

Join Adriano Zumbo on a whirlwind tour through his whimsical world of sweet treats and meet this year's class of Adriano's famous macaron creations.Learn how to create Adriano's Willy Wonka-style inventions, including:Vegemite, Sticky date, Chocolate marshmallow, Salted milk chocolate caramel, chocolate salt & vinegar, rice pudding, raspberry beetroot, Mandarin & tonka bean, Blackened vanilla bean, Chocolate peanut butter & jelly, Licorice, Kalamata olive, Chocolate H2O, Pandan coconut, Chocozumbo, Chocolate orange, Chocolate banana, Chocolate mayo, Cherry coconut, Caramel au beurre sale, Salt & vinegar, Salted butter popcorn, and Strawberry bubblegum. All titles in this series:Zumbo: MacaronsZumbo: ChocolatesZumbo: GateauxZumbo: PastriesZumbo: CakesZumbo: DessertsAdriano Zumbo is no ordinary pâtissier. His playful approach to food, far-ranging imagination and cheeky attitude have made him one of Australias best known chefs. On his way to mastering the art of pastry, he has trained and worked in Australia and France with Australian culinary greats such as Neil Perry and international heavyweights Ramon Morató and Pierre Hermé. Sydney discovered his magical macarons, pastries, cakes and chocolates when he opened his first patisserie in Balmain in 2007. His appearances on 'MasterChef Australia' have since won him a national following. He has also starred in his own television series, has three Sydney stores with plans for another interstate, and is a popular presenter at food festivals.
